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0381256168 9770083 25 503068 29984816
666 9841050356 73951
666 9841050356 73951
8187332 3646693256 91721 44803
All about undefined
Interested in learning more?
666 9841050356 73951
8187332 3646693256 91721 44803
See more
57015839 98 873985
46 121466 93
See more
839033 76 8871039319
408136769 388 161
See more